You are booking hotel for more than 30 days

101 Properties in Ocho Rios

Sort By:
  • Popular
  • User Rating (Highest First)
  • Price (Highest First)
  • Price (Lowest First)

Select Filters

Star Category
  • (4)
  • (5)
  • (65)
User Rating
  • (5)
  • (9)
  • (9)
  • (6)
  • (2)
Property Type
  • (39)
  • (21)
  • (18)

Show 3 more

Locality

Popular locations

Chains
  • (1)
Amenities
Guests Love
  • (18)
  • (78)
  • (27)

Show -3 more

Booking Preference
Booking Preference
  • (39)
  • (86)
  • (69)
BACK TO TOP

Similar Properties around

hotelImg
default background imagedefault background imagedefault background imagedefault background image

Sandcastles Beach Resort

Ocho Rios | 3.8 km from ritashomeawayfromhome
SpaSpa
GymGym
This 3 Star Resort in Ocho Rios is located in Ocho Rios. Full Address of property is Main Street View On Map Key amenities of this property are Spa & Gym.
View More
Average2.7

Based on 46 Ratings and 0 reviews

Cleanliness2.9

Room2.8

Hospitality2.9

(46 Ratings)

THB 4,087

THB 3,801

+ THB 936 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 1225 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Moon Palace Jamaica – All Inclusive

Ocho Rios | 3.6 km from ritashomeawayfromhome
SpaSpa
Swimming PoolSwimming Pool
GymGym
Breakfast, Lunch and Dinner Included
This property has bigger room options This property has bigger room options
Location of the Hotel is Ocho Rios View On Map (Main Street). Top Facilities of this Hotel are Spa & Swimming Pool & Gym.
View More
Very Good4.0

Based on 1455 Ratings and 0 reviews

Hospitality4.2

Room4.3

Cleanliness4.4

(1455 Ratings)

THB 14,838

+ THB 1,618 taxes & fees

Per Night

Login to Book Now & Pay Later!
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Angel Fish Beach Suites - Turtle Tower

Ocho Rios | 4 km from ritashomeawayfromhome
Apartment
| Sleeps 2 Guests
This 3 Star Apart-hotel in Ocho Rios is located in Ocho Rios. Full Address of property is Main Street View On Map
View More

THB 4,541

THB 4,087

+ THB 1,330 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HSBC Credit Card Users. Get THB 1361 Off

Exciting Bank Offers Every Day!

Get min. 15% OFF on international hotels with special bank offers.

hotelImg
default background imagedefault background imagedefault background imagedefault background image

Tidal Waves at Sandcastles

 | 3.1 km from ritashomeawayfromhome
Apartment
| Sleeps 2 Guests
GymGym
Top Facilities of this Apart-hotel are Gym.
View More
Average2.3

(3 Ratings)

THB 5,247

THB 4,722

+ THB 1,240 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HSBC Credit Card Users. Get THB 1573 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Marine View Hotel

Ocho Rios | 3.4 km from ritashomeawayfromhome
Free Cancellation
This 3 Star Hotel in Ocho Rios is located in Ocho Rios. Full Address of property is 21 James Avenue View On Map
View More
Average2.6

Based on 26 Ratings and 0 reviews

Cleanliness3.1

Room2.6

Hospitality3.2

(26 Ratings)

THB 4,152

THB 3,147

+ THB 832 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 1014 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

La Casa De Playa Ocho Rios

 | 11.2 km from ritashomeawayfromhome
Villa
| 2 Bedrooms | Sleeps 4 Guests
Free Wi-FiFree Wi-Fi
Swimming PoolSwimming Pool
GymGym
Top Facilities of this Villa are Free Wi-Fi & Swimming Pool & Gym.
View More
Excellent4.5

(36 Ratings)

THB 4,778

THB 4,444

+ THB 1,338 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 1433 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Sand And Tan Beach Hotel

Ocho Rios | 1.2 km from ritashomeawayfromhome
SpaSpa
Breakfast Included
This 4 Star Hotel in Ocho Rios is located in Ocho Rios. Full Address of property is old road 5 View On Map Key amenities of this property are Spa.
View More
Very Good3.8

Based on 182 Ratings and 0 reviews

Hospitality4.2

Room3.4

Cleanliness3.9

(182 Ratings)

THB 5,523

THB 5,137

+ THB 1,006 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 1656 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

SandCastles Deluxe Beach Resort

Ocho Rios | 3.8 km from ritashomeawayfromhome
Apartment
| Sleeps 2 Guests
SpaSpa
GymGym
Free Cancellation
Location of the Apart-hotel is Ocho Rios View On Map (1 Main St). Top Facilities of this Apart-hotel are Spa & Gym.
View More
Good3.4

(89 Ratings)

THB 3,406

THB 3,065

+ THB 1,163 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HSBC Credit Card Users. Get THB 1021 Off

hotelImg
default background imagedefault background imagedefault background imagedefault background image

Ocho Rios Cinnamon Villas

 | 300 m from ritashomeawayfromhome
Apartment
| Sleeps 2 Guests
GymGym
Full Address of property is 9 Selbourne Gardens, Eltham View On Map Key amenities of this property are Gym.
View More
Excellent5.0

(3 Ratings)

THB 4,744

THB 4,412

+ THB 1,329 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 1423 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Ocho Rios Tamarind Villas

Ocho Rios | 300 m from ritashomeawayfromhome
Apartment
| 1 Bedroom | Sleeps 2 Guests
Free Wi-FiFree Wi-Fi
Balcony/TerraceBalcony/Terrace
Location of the Apartment is Ocho Rios View On Map (9 Selbourne Gardens, Eltham). Top Facilities of this Apartment are Free Wi-Fi & Balcony/Terrace.
View More

THB 4,286

THB 3,857

+ THB 1,234 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HSBC Credit Card Users. Get THB 1285 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Ocho Rios Pimento Villas

 | 320 m from ritashomeawayfromhome
Apartment
| Sleeps 2 Guests
Free Wi-FiFree Wi-Fi
Balcony/TerraceBalcony/Terrace
Full Address of property is 9 Selbourne Gardens, Eltham View On Map Key amenities of this property are Free Wi-Fi & Balcony/Terrace.
View More

THB 4,094

THB 3,685

+ THB 1,180 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HSBC Credit Card Users. Get THB 1227 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Gems at CrystalCove

Ocho Rios | 1.9 km from ritashomeawayfromhome
Apartment
| Sleeps 2 Guests
Free Wi-FiFree Wi-Fi
Free Cancellation
Location of the Apartment is Ocho Rios View On Map (121 Main St). Top Facilities of this Apartment are Free Wi-Fi.
View More
Excellent4.4

(16 Ratings)

THB 3,639

THB 3,275

+ THB 689 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HSBC Credit Card Users. Get THB 1091 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Pineapple Court Hotel

Ocho Rios | 2.3 km from ritashomeawayfromhome
SpaSpa
Free Cancellation till 24 hrs before check in
Breakfast Included
This 2 Star Hotel in Ocho Rios is located in Ocho Rios. Full Address of property is Pineapple Place View On Map Key amenities of this property are Spa.
View More
Very Good3.8

Based on 168 Ratings and 0 reviews

Cleanliness4

Room3.5

Hospitality4.2

(168 Ratings)

THB 3,027

THB 2,815

+ THB 557 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 907 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Beach Castles Studio

Ocho Rios | 2.8 km from ritashomeawayfromhome
Apartment
| Sleeps 2 Guests
Swimming PoolSwimming Pool
GymGym
Location of the Apart-hotel is Ocho Rios View On Map (Main Street). Top Facilities of this Apart-hotel are Swimming Pool & Gym.
View More
Average2.7

(10 Ratings)

THB 4,541

THB 4,087

+ THB 1,330 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HSBC Credit Card Users. Get THB 1361 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Sword Fish Beach Suite at Turtle Towers

Ocho Rios | 2.4 km from ritashomeawayfromhome
Apartment
| 1 Bedroom | Sleeps 2 Guests
Free Wi-FiFree Wi-Fi
Elevator/LiftElevator/Lift
This 3 Star Apartment in Ocho Rios is located in Ocho Rios. Full Address of property is Main Street View On Map Key amenities of this property are Free Wi-Fi & Elevator/Lift.
View More

THB 4,709

THB 4,238

+ THB 1,117 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HSBC Credit Card Users. Get THB 1412 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Sea Bird Beach Studio at Sandcastles Resort

Ocho Rios | 2.4 km from ritashomeawayfromhome
Apartment
| Sleeps 2 Guests
Free Wi-FiFree Wi-Fi
Balcony/TerraceBalcony/Terrace
Location of the Apartment is Ocho Rios View On Map (Main Street). Top Facilities of this Apartment are Free Wi-Fi & Balcony/Terrace.
View More

THB 4,373

THB 4,066

+ THB 1,032 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- SBI Credit Card EMI Users. Get THB 1311 Off
hotelImg
default background imagedefault background imagedefault background imagedefault background image

Spectaculer View at Columbus Heights

 | 4.2 km from ritashomeawayfromhome
Guest House
Full Address of property is Columbus Heights View On Map
View More

THB 6,222

THB 5,600

+ THB 1,154 taxes & fees

Per Night

Login to Book Now & Pay Later!
Exclusive Offer - HSBC Credit Card Users. Get THB 1866 Off

Areas in Ocho Rios

Premium Hotels in Ocho Rios

Ocho Rios

Sandcastles Beach Resort

0 1 2 0 1 2 3 4

THB 4,713

Per Night

Ocho Rios

Sand And Tan Beach Hotel

0 1 2 3 0 1 2 3 4

THB 5,197

Per Night

Ocho Rios